About the role

Job Description

The New York City Housing Authority’s Department of Special Repair Projects is seeking a detail-oriented and analytical Data Analyst to join our team. Reporting to the Director, under general supervision, with latitude for independent initiative and judgment, performs responsible work. The ideal candidate will be responsible for collecting, tracking, processing, and analyzing data to help drive business decisions. This role will work closely with various departments to understand their data needs and provide actionable insights.

Responsibilities shall include, but not be limited to the following:

Executive and Operational Support:
Support the SRP Department Director, Deputy Director, and Executive Operations staff by developing and maintaining a range of management tools, including departmental presentations, reports, organizational charts, business process flow diagrams, and other administrative materials.

Budget Planning and Oversight:
Assist in the development of the department’s annual budget plans. Track initiative budgets and associated budget codes, ensuring appropriate allocations and accuracy in financial reporting.

Staffing and Human Resources Coordination:
1. Serve as the department’s HR liaison to ensure timely processing and tracking of all staffing actions. Coordinate closely with the Department Director, Deputy Director, and Unit Managers to manage vacancies resulting from promotions, transfers, retirements, resignations, or demotions.
2. Process and monitor Personnel Action Requests (PARs) through all stages in NYCAPS.
3. Communicate with HR regarding the status of job postings, candidate reviews, and hiring timelines.
4. Maintain updated records of staffing activity and support recruitment efforts as needed.

Process Improvement and Administrative Support:
Provide administrative and analytical support for department-wide process improvements, staffing models, technical reviews, and budget tracking initiatives. Assist Unit Managers, Director, and Deputy Director with departmental planning and organizational efforts.

Data Analysis and Reporting:
Develop and analyze complex data sets to support all SRP units, using platforms such as OBIEE, Oracle, Movaris, Maximo, Data Warehouse, Kronos, and the Budget Portal.
a. Use strong data analysis skills to monitor and report on unit performance across various initiatives.
b. Provide insights and recommendations to guide management decisions, resource allocation, and project tracking.
c. Ensure data accuracy and consistency across all reporting tools.

Probationary Tracking and HR Compliance:
Act as the department lead for probationary report tracking. Ensure timely completion and submission of evaluations, training documentation, and required HR correspondence. Provide analysis and recommendations related to staffing, budget, and headcount planning.

Qualifications

1. A baccalaureate degree from an accredited college and three years of satisfactory full-time progressively responsible clerical/administrative experience, one year of which must have been in an administrative capacity or supervising staff performing clerical/administrative work of more than moderate difficulty; or
2. An associate degree or 60 semester credits from an accredited college and four years of satisfactory full-time progressively responsible clerical/administrative experience including one year of the administrative supervisory experience described in "1" above; or
